Still solving a MINLP with B-BB. My problem now is why both

bonmin.time_limit 1
bonmin.iteration_limit 10


seem not to work even if put together?. For the Time limit I am not
sure if we are talking about
cputime or whatever but when I stopped (ctrl-c) the computation all
values where above my limit
(see below). I have read the documentation and it seems that just one
of the two limits should
have worked. I also added the "\n" character at the and of the last
line and the prefix "bonmin.".
Can someone, please, suggest me a way to stop the computation?
